to
to
Area

Price
-

Bedrooms
-

Bathrooms
-

Property type

Property details

Tenure types

Must haves

Don’t show

15 results

New Homes and Developments For Sale by Poplar HARCA, including sold STC

15 results

Prioritise properties with...
Page
of 1
Branch logo
Poplar HARCA
Dunlip and Pochard House, 1 Hawser Lane, London, E14 0XZ
020 3856 8215
Local Call Rate